In Duluth: Detours, traffic advisories in place for Grandma's Marathon weekend

Grandma's highly anticipated 2021 Marathon is almost upon us and the Minnesota Department of Transportation is warning drivers to expect some delays. According to the Minnesota Department of Transportation, there will be an Interstate 35 and Highway 61 detour in place in Duluth on Saturday to accommodate the marathon.

This is because the traditional detour route through downtown is under construction this year.

The Minnesota Department of Transportation said adjustments to the detour required to avoid the construction are going to result in longer delays than normal.

They recommend people plan ahead and consider alternate routes or using navigation apps to avoid delays associated with Grandma’s Marathon.

Here are some traffic advisories from Grandma's Marathon that runners, visitors and residents should be aware of this weekend.

TRAFFIC ADVISORIES – FRIDAY, JUNE 18

  • Canal Park Drive will close to most traffic at 6:00 a.m. from Railroad Street to Buchanan Street and will remain closed until after the race on Saturday, June 19. Hotel guests will be able to access their place of lodging throughout the day Friday.
  • Prior to the William A. Irvin 5K on Friday, June 18, Harbor Drive around the DECC will close to traffic at 5:00 p.m.
  • Railroad Street will partially close to traffic at 5:30 p.m. between Pier B and Lake Avenue. 
  • Motorists will be able to access the DECC parking lot using the North Gate (on Railroad Street) or the East Gate (on Harbor Drive) throughout the entire event. All outbound traffic from the DECC will be directed to the West Gate (on 5th Avenue West) from 5:00 p.m. until approximately 7:30 p.m.
  • The Great Lakes Aquarium parking lot will close to traffic at 5:45 p.m. and reopen at approximately 7:30 p.m.
  • Traffic on Harbor Drive and Railroad Street should return to normal by approximately 7:30 p.m.


TRAFFIC ADVISORIES – SATURDAY, JUNE 19

  • Scenic Highway 61 will close at 3:45 a.m. between McQuade Road and Ryan Road. The remainder of Scenic Highway 61 will close at 4:15 a.m.
  • The following roads will close to traffic at 4:15 a.m. – Homestead, Lakewood, McQuade, and Ryan roads between Scenic Highway 61 and the Highway 61 Expressway
  • Avenues leading to London Road in Duluth will close to traffic at 4:30 a.m.
  • The southbound lanes of Interstate-35 between 21st Avenue East and 26th Avenue East will close to traffic at 4:30 a.m.
  • Harbor Drive between the DECC East Gate and the Great Lakes Aquarium will be restricted to official race shuttle buses starting at 4:30 a.m. Harbor Drive will close to all traffic at 5:30 a.m.

The following roads will close to traffic at 5:30 a.m.

  • All of London Road
  • Superior Street between 12th Avenue East and 3rd Avenue East
  • Michigan Street east of 5th Avenue West
  • Commerce Street / Railroad Street, Lake Place Drive, and Canal Park Drive

Starting at 5:30 a.m., northbound traffic on Interstate-35 will be diverted up Mesaba Avenue and should use the following detour instructions:

  • From Mesaba Avenue, turn right onto 2nd Street
  • Continue on 2nd Street and turn left onto 3rd Avenue East
  • Continue up the hill on 3rd Avenue East and turn right onto 4th Street
  • Continue on 4th Street and turn right onto 10th Avenue East
  • Continue down the hill on 10th Avenue East and turn left onto 2nd Street
  • Continue on 2nd Street and turn right onto 21st Avenue East
  • Continue down the hill on 21st Avenue East and turn left on Superior Street
  • Continue on Superior Street to the Highway 61 Expressway

Starting at 5:30 a.m., southbound traffic from the Highway 61 Expressway will be diverted onto Superior Street

  • From the Highway 61 Expressway, turn right onto Superior Street
  • Continue on Superior Street and turn right onto 21st Avenue East
  • Continue up the hill on 21st Avenue East and turn left onto 3rd Street
  • Continue on 3rd Street and turn left onto Mesaba Avenue
  • Continue down the hill on Mesaba Avenue and merge onto Interstate-35

Westbound traffic on 1st Street will not be able to access Mesaba Avenue starting at 5:30 a.m. and will instead be diverted to Superior Street and Interstate 35 using 6th Avenue West.
